Error 0x80073CFD: Windows cannot install package… because this package is not compatible with the device.Error 0x80073D10: Windows cannot install package… because the package requires architecture 圆4, but this computer has architecture x86.If you are trying to install any Affinity V2 software to any unsupported Windows operating system, you may encounter the following error codes: To find out which version of Windows you’re running, please read this article from Microsoft. Affinity V2 will only install and run on Windows 11 & Windows Update (2004, 20H1, build 19041) or later, and require a 64-bit CPU to install and run. Make sure you have the correct OSīefore installing any Affinity V2 software, please make sure that you’re using a supported operating system. ![]() We went with MSIX installers for V2 for many reasons, as laid out by our developers in this forum post: Why are we using MSIX for Windows installers?
